Session 1: Engaging with Landlords
From Valuation to Instruction: Building Trust with Landlords
First impressions matter. A valuation appointment is not only about assessing the property – it’s also about building trust and demonstrating professionalism.
In this session, you’ll learn how to approach valuation appointments confidently and provide landlords with the information they need to work with your agency.
What you’ll learn:
- Key legislation relevant to taking on a property to let
- Preparing for and structuring a valuation appointment
- Gathering the right information from landlords
- Building rapport and establishing trust with landlords
- Explaining and agreeing Terms of Business
- The follow-up process after a valuation appointment
By the end of the session, you’ll feel more confident managing valuation conversations and representing your agency professionally.
Session 2: Property Suitability
The Right Property, The Right Client: Knowing When to Say Yes (or No)
Not every property – or every client – will be the right fit for your agency. Knowing how to identify potential issues early can save time, reduce risk, and protect your business.
This session focuses on assessing whether a property is suitable to take on and how to manage situations where improvements or changes are required.
What you’ll learn:
- Identifying compliance issues and property standards during a valuation
- Assessing whether a property meets letting requirements
- Recognising when a property or client may not be suitable
- How to discuss improvements or changes with landlords
- Knowing when it’s appropriate to walk away from an instruction
By the end of this session, you’ll be able to assess properties more confidently and make informed decisions that support both your agency and your clients.
